When will you guys start seeing Ten Haag as an issue? I just don't get how protected he is amongst the United supporters base. Why? What's he done to warrant a free pass at the club?
We United fans see the issues at the club, and that they are far deeper than what any manager can change. No matter if its Ten Hag or Jurgen Klopp, you put them in this mess of a situation, and they will struggle. The causal take that we dont have a style of play is factually incorrect, you dont finish 3rd in the premier league by accident.

Sorry Tassie but if Liverpool had 5 of their first 7 defenders out injured for essentially the first 8 games of the season, as well as their two midfield signings and their striker for the first 5-6 games, you would be defending Klopp too. As you rightly did last season and 2021.

We have only had Holjund for 3 1/2 games now, Mount has been back for 1 1/2 games and Amrabat for 2 games. And then youve got our defensive issues.

Who knows if potentially a few of those players were available, maybe that last second loss to Arsenal becomes a win, we probably dont concede 4 and loss 4-3 to Bayern, and we definitely dont loss todays match if we had a fit left back. Or the 5 disallowed goals weve had this season, its a game of inches, 1 or 2 of those go in and suddenly our win/loss ratio changes dramatically.

And I still havent mentioned losing both Antony and Sancho at the same time.

Every other manager in the football gets a pass for that. Especially considering we had a good season last year.
